I put in 15 drops while slowly turning the carto, let settle for a few seconds, put in 10 more, let settle, another 10 and let settle for about 30 seconds and then another 10, let settle and shake it up and drip in another 5 - 7. I figure the juice has soaked in pretty good when the fiber fill no longer glistens. If a drop ever comes out of the battery end, I know it's more than full.

I've given up trying to fill a carto with dripping it in, I use a syringe so I know how
many mL I'm using, slip it in-between the filling and side and slowly inject while
pulling the syringe out. Filled completely in under 15 seconds. :)
Only drip anything to top off a carto after vaping for a while, and I'm too lazy to
do a proper refill.

I just did a test by putting 20 drops from my regular bottle into a cart condom and 20 drops from another bottle into another condom and compared them. The condom filled from the other bottle had about 50% more juice in it than the one from my regular bottle. The mystery is over. :) There is a difference in dropper tips. Taking this into consideration, my 45 drops would be roughly 30 drops from the typical bottle.
